An original pattern of Oak Leaves made from what began as solid white silk-velvet. Devoré, (burnout or cut) velvet is created by removing velvet pile to reveal a pattern. The sheer silk chiffon background was dyed green. The all-over shimmering velvet pattern was then hand-painted with more dyes.
